Bodrum is extremely popular in summer as it’s known for its riviera vibes whether it’s the culture, shopping or the highlife. Global celebrities are regularly spotted in the nearby town of Yalikavak also known as Palm Marina. Shop in Louis Vuitton, Fendi or Gucci and dine in Zuma, Bagatelle or the special Godiva bar as you spot how many yachts have helicopters.

If, however you are looking for more of an understated less pretentious vibe METT certainly delivers. Nestled along the sun-kissed Aegean shores is one of Bodrum’s most pristine beaches ‘Haremtan Cove’, the exclusive hideaway of METT Hotel & Beach Resort Bodrum.

The Windmills of Bodrum

Just minutes away from Bodrum is one of the most famous landmarks, The Windmills of Bodrum which were built in the 18th century. Their use continued until the 1970s, when they were replaced by motor power.

When in operation, The Windmills were integral to life in Bodrum and the city’s economy. They had to be sturdily built sturdy to ensure their continued operation, and they constantly operated throughout the year because flour would mold and worm easily. So, to prevent the loss of much-needed food supplies, people would only grind enough wheat to meet their monthly needs.

Arrival

Just past The Windmills you come to METT’s entrance and an impeccably dressed security guard who smiles as if you have made their day asks for your name. Once through the entrance you are surrounded by perfectly manicured trees, plants and flowers which are in abundance as your drive down the hill. Welcoming you are four staff all dressed as immaculately as the gardens and they accompany you through to reception offering a cold drink and towel.

Reception offers a glimpse into what you can expect at METT with a huge glass window soaking in the shimmering light from the Aegean with Greek Islands in the distance. Did I die and go to Zen heaven?

The Resort

Check-in was easy and hassle free then we were escorted to our golf buggy with the option of going straight to our villa or a quick tour. We were excited so we opted for the tour.

The private beach and beach club are stunning and Folie Restaurant and Sea is where elegance and fun collide, offering vibrant culinary experiences from seabass to kebabs, various salads to all the usual lunch bites.

There was not one footprint in the sand on the private beach, it was absolutely stunning and for those who don’t like the sand, there are many decked areas and private cabanas if you want even more privacy.

Villa 7010

We arrived at our home for the next few days: Villa 7010 a 3-storey detached villa with infinity pool and full unobstructed views of the Aegean and Islands. A large entrance door opens up to a spectacular 3-storey white marble LED staircase. To the right is a fully stocked chefs’ kitchen. To the left is a huge open plan living room, dining room with floor to ceiling glass on both sides opening out to a decked infinity pool and views to die for.

Downstairs are two suites with dressing areas and ensuite bathrooms. Upstairs another two bedrooms and the master with the same views overlooking the pool, the sea and islands. We were introduced to our team of staff who were going to be looking after us and they seemed to have the perfect balance of guest services and discretion. We unpacked and settled seamlessly into our home for the next few days. As a regularly traveller for over 10 years, amenities are essential – the thread count of the sheets on the luxurious beds was in the thousands and when I say fluffy towels, I mean fluffy!
